Dimapur, April 15 (MExN): Two players from the Nagaland contingent won silver medals at the 68th National School Games Championships 2024-25 held in Imphal.

Pelenla from St Paul Higher Secondary School, Dimapur, secured a silver medal in the 49kg Thang-Ta Martial Art category, while Vishal Tanti from Blue Moon School, Sangtamtilla, Dimapur, won a silver medal in the 70kg category.

Nine players from the All Nagaland Thang-Ta Association (ANTTA) participated in the championship.

They were led by four officials: Anthony (Boys’ Coach), Ayesha Thapa (Girls’ Coach), Arunge Newmai (Team Manager), and Johney John Francis (Team Coach and Technical Official).

Hosted by the Youth Affairs and Sports Department, Manipur, the championships in Imphal from April 7 to 12 were conducted in the disciplines of Weightlifting (U-17 Boys & Girls) and Thang-Ta (U-14 & U-19 Boys & Girls).

Meanwhile, the association has extended gratitude to the Director of Youth Resource & Sports, Nagaland, for sponsoring the team.
